Understanding ADHD: Exploring Free Online Tests
Attention Deficit Disorder (ADHD) is a neurodevelopmental condition defined by difficulties in maintaining attention, impulsivity, and hyperactivity. While the symptoms present in a different way in each person, the effect of ADHD can be profound, impacting individual, scholastic, and professional aspects of life. Nevertheless, many improvements in digital psychological health resources now offer people with the chance to assess their symptoms through free online ADHD tests. This short article intends to explore the significance of these online tests, their structure, and limitations, along with answer some frequently asked concerns concerning ADHD.
What is ADHD?
ADHD impacts countless kids and adults internationally. The symptoms can differ extensively, however common characteristics consist of:
Difficulty sustaining attention.Impulsivity in decision-making.An uneven ability to self-regulate behavior.
Understanding ADHD is vital for appropriate management and treatment. The condition can considerably affect relationships, occupational performance, and academic success.
Kinds of ADHD
ADHD is generally categorized into 3 primary types:

Free online ADHD tests can offer people with initial insights concerning their symptoms. Although these tests are not an alternative to expert diagnoses, they can help users to:

Most online ADHD tests share similar structures, which normally consist of:
Questionnaire Format: Typically consisting of multiple-choice concerns that examine numerous symptoms and habits.Self-Assessment: Encouraging individuals to review their experiences and obstacles.Scoring System: An instantaneous score and feedback based on actions, providing a general introduction of potential ADHD-related concerns.
These parts facilitate an uncomplicated and user-friendly experience for those seeking to comprehend their psychological health status better.
